Overview of the Incident
On December 12, 2025, Kamalpreet Singh, an illegal immigrant truck driver, was charged with vehicular homicide in Washington State after allegedly causing a fatal crash. The incident resulted in the tragic death of 29-year-old Robert B. Pearson, highlighting the stark realities surrounding immigration enforcement and public safety.
The Circumstances Leading to the Incident
Singh was released from the King County jail on a $100,000 bond following his arrest on charges of vehicular homicide. His release brought immediate scrutiny, particularly regarding the U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) detainer that had been lodged against him. Singh had entered the United States illegally on December 23, 2023, after being apprehended by U.S. Border Patrol in Lukeville, Arizona. The Collision Details
Soon after his release, Singh allegedly drove his Freightliner truck into the rear of a 2010 Mazda 3, which had stopped behind a 2016 Peterbilt truck on State Route 167. The impact resulted in a horrific scene, with the Mazda crushed between the two trucks. Robert Pearson, who was driving the Mazda, died in this tragic crash.
